Box Office Staff Salary in the United States

How much does a Box Office Staff make in the United States?

As of August 01, 2026, the average salary for a Box Office Staff in the United States is $50,676 per year, which breaks down to an hourly rate of $24.

However, a Box Office Staff's salary can vary significantly. Here’s a look at the typical salary range:

  • Top Earners (90th percentile): $70,287
  • Majority Range (25th-75th percentile): $41,968 to $60,941
  • Entry-Level (10th percentile): $34,039

How Do Box Office Staff Salaries Vary from State to State?

Your salary can change significantly depending on where you work. States with a higher cost of living and strong industrial sectors often pay more to attract Box Office Stafves. For example, consider the average annual salaries in these key locations:

  • District of Columbia: $56,109.
  • California: $55,896.
  • Massachusetts: $55,151.

Top Paying Cities for Box Office Stafves

Salaries can also vary between different cities. Major metropolitan areas or cities with a high demand for technicians often offer more competitive pay. Here are a few examples of average annual salaries in different U.S. cities:

  • San Jose: $63,918
  • San Francisco: $63,218
  • Oakland: $61,886
